STMicroelectronics M93C46-WBN6P is a 1Kbit non-volatile EEPROM memory IC featuring a Microwire interface. This component offers flexible memory organization with options for 128 x 8 or 64 x 16 bit configurations. Operating at clock frequencies up to 2 MHz, it supports a wide supply voltage range from 2.5V to 5.5V. The M93C46-WBN6P is housed in an 8-PDIP package, suitable for through-hole mounting and operating within an ambient temperature range of -40°C to 85°C. Typical applications include industrial control systems, automotive electronics, and telecommunications equipment requiring reliable data storage. The write cycle time for a word or page is 5ms.
